#e3897b color RGB value is (227,137,123). #e3897b color name is Custom Color color.

#e3897b hex color red value is 227, green value is 137 and the blue value of its RGB is 123. Cylindrical-coordinate representations (also known as HSL) of color #e3897b hue: 0.02, saturation: 0.65 and the lightness value of e3897b is 0.69.

The process color (four color CMYK) of #e3897b color hex is 0.00, 0.40, 0.46, 0.11. Web safe color of #e3897b is #cc9966. Color #e3897b contains mainly RED color.

About #E3897B Custom Color

#E3897B (Custom Color) is a red-based color with RGB values of 227, 137, 123. This color belongs to the red color family and can be used in various design applications including web design, graphic design, interior design, and branding projects.

When working with #e3897b, designers often pair it with complementary colors to create visual contrast, or use analogous colors for a more harmonious palette. The shades (darker versions) and tints (lighter versions) shown above provide a monochromatic color scheme that works well for creating depth and hierarchy in designs.

For web development, #e3897b can be implemented using various CSS color formats including hexadecimal (#e3897b), RGB (rgb(227, 137, 123)), HSL (hsl(8, 65%, 69%)), or CMYK for print projects. The web-safe equivalent of this color is #cc9966, which ensures consistent display across older browsers and devices.
